L

Laura Llamazares

1 year ago

Live Nation Saratoga Springs is my go-to venue for...

Live Nation Saratoga Springs is my go-to venue for live music. The location is beautiful, the sound quality is amazing, and the staff always ensures a seamless experience. Highly recommended!

Comments:

No comments